Access to Defense Supply Center Richmond is dictated by the language at the following location: https://www.dla.mil/Aviation/Installation/Visitors-and-ID-Office/ A new system was implemented on 3 January 2023 to screen visitors and contractors for installation access at DSCR. The new system is designed to increase efficiencies, enhance the protection of personal information during the vetting process and eliminate the use of hard copy DLA Form 1815s. The new screening system will require visitors and contractors to pre-enroll in DBIDS (Defense Biometric Identification System). To begin the process, visitors and contractors will complete registration through the pre-enrollment website: https://dbids-global-enroll.dmdc.mil. Upon entry of their information, visiting personnel will be provided an electronic form to download, which will have an individualized barcode and alpha numeric code. The codes will be electronically sent to the visiting person’s sponsor. Once in receipt of the barcode, the sponsor will email Security and Emergency Services and provide the barcode and sponsorship information. Once the visitor/contractor is vetted and approved for installation access, Security & Emergency Services will notify the sponsor that the visitor/contractor can go to the DSCR Visitor Center to obtain his/her pass. At the Visitor Center, the visitor provides the barcode and code provided earlier in the process and completes the credentialing process.","origin":"extract"},"notice_type":{"code":"p","label":"Presolicitation"},"schema_version":1,"solicitation_number":"SP4703-24-Q-0071","place_of_performance":{"zip":"23237","city":{"name":"North Chesterfield"},"state":{"code":"VA"},"country":{"code":"USA"}},"product_service_code":"J041"},{"dates":{"posted":"2024-09-06","response_deadline":{"raw":"2024-09-20T23:59:00-04:00","utc":"2024-09-21T03:59:00Z","date":"2024-09-20","time":"23:59:00","utc_offset_seconds":-14400}},"links":{"sam":"https://sam.gov/workspace/contract/opp/d6dd015654514a72ae7abce2ad3bfaf2/view"},"naics":{"codes":["238220"],"primary":"238220"},"title":"DSCR: B151 Boiler Replacement","agency":{"office":{"code":"SP4703","name":"DCSO RICHMOND DIVISION #1"},"subtier":{"code":"97AS","name":"DEFENSE LOGISTICS AGENCY"},"department":{"code":"097","name":"DEPT OF DEFENSE"},"office_address":{"zip":"23237","city":"RICHMOND","state":"VA","country":"USA"},"organization_type":"OFFICE"},"status":{"active":false,"archive_date":"2024-10-05","archive_type":"auto15"},"contacts":[{"fax":"8042793246","name":"Nic Mace","role":"primary","email":"Nicholas.Mace@dla.mil","phone":"8042792235"},{"name":"Kyle Gregory, Contracting Officer","role":"secondary","email":"Kyle.Gregory@dla.mil","phone":"8049806388"}],"base_type":{"code":"p","label":"Presolicitation"},"notice_id":"d6dd015654514a72ae7abce2ad3bfaf2","set_aside":{"code":"SBA","label":"Total Small Business Set-Aside (FAR 19.5)"},"provenance":{"extract":{"url":"https://s3.amazonaws.com/falextracts/Contract%20Opportunities/Archived%20Data/FY2024_archived_opportunities.csv","etag":"\"d582488fe153a9f11bf629913d176ffc-137\"","fetched_at":"2026-09-16T19:07:39.720164Z","row_sha256":"03e0dfe95adf1eb9631c6db6a9d6ee1b3bb184f7ba732c2ca4d6f9061bbf4875","last_modified":"2026-09-13T14:47:40Z"},"updated_at":"2026-09-16T19:07:39.720164Z","first_seen_at":"2026-09-16T19:07:39.720164Z"},"description":{"text":"Solicitation Defense Supply Center Richmond (DSCR) B151 Boiler Replacement.
